The “A” denotes that the CPU is fast enough to run the most demanding titles at full speed *, including double-speed mods with WS AR patches and virtual CPU overclock. Here is a general benchmark that was done to give you an idea on how important clock speed is: This performance increase mainly comes due to the fact if there was an additional process outside of Dolphin Emulator that it will run on the other available cores rather than the 2 that Dolphin is occupying. It is said that a quad-core processor will give you approximately 10-15% increase in performance so it does provide some benefit, but it’s not as substantial as you might think. Dolphin Emulator is a dual-core application so even if you have an i7, which is quad-core, you won’t see that much of an improvement over an i5 (quad-core) or i3 (dual-core). I repeat, the higher the clock speed the better. Emulation relies heavily on the processor, specifically IPC (instructions per cycle), so the higher the clock speed the better. The processor is the most important component that you have to consider and you’ll want to stick with Intel.

While they support Linux and Mac OS X, Windows is recommended for ease of use. I believe Dolphin 5.0, which will be released in the coming months is 64-bit only as well so you might as well make the transition now if for some reason you haven’t. You’re definitely going to need a 64-bit Operating System, which should be the norm by now, but currently all development builds that are released daily are 64-bit only.
